Understanding Non-Curing Rubber Asphalt Waterproofing Coating


Non-curing rubber asphalt waterproofing coating is an innovative solution widely used in various industrial applications for its remarkable properties. This type of coating is composed of a blend of rubber and asphalt, which provides enhanced flexibility and durability compared to traditional waterproofing methods. As a professional in the industrial equipment and components sector, understanding the advantages and applications of this material can be crucial for selecting the appropriate sealing solutions for your projects.
One of the key benefits of non-curing rubber asphalt waterproofing coating is its excellent waterproofing capabilities. It forms a seamless membrane that effectively prevents water infiltration, making it ideal for roofs, decks, and other surfaces that are frequently exposed to moisture. The non-curing aspect of this coating means that it remains flexible over time, allowing it to accommodate structural movements and temperature fluctuations without cracking or losing effectiveness. This feature significantly extends the lifespan of the waterproofing system, reducing the need for frequent repairs or replacements.
Additionally, non-curing rubber asphalt waterproofing coatings possess excellent adhesive properties, allowing them to bond well to a variety of substrates, including concrete, metal, and wood. This versatility makes it a preferred choice for many construction and renovation projects. The application process is typically straightforward, often involving a spray or roll-on method, which helps in achieving a uniform, smooth finish. As the coating does not cure, it maintains its workability for an extended period, providing ample time for application and adjustments as needed.
Another important aspect to consider is the environmental impact. Non-curing rubber asphalt coatings are often formulated to be low in volatile organic compounds (VOCs), making them a more environmentally friendly option compared to traditional waterproofing materials. This characteristic aligns with the increasing demand for sustainable building practices and materials in the construction industry.
